Job Summary & Responsibilities
  • Deliver care and create a therapeutic environment for patients and families ranging from basic to complex by utilizing the nursing process.
  • Carry out functions consistent with performance improvement and hospital policies and procedures.
  • Demonstrate clinical excellence through proficient practice that enhances the practice environment.
  • Assess patients’ physical and psychosocial status through interview, examination, and review of clinical data.
  • Identify potential crisis situations and intervene before a crisis develops.
  • Reassess patient status at established time frames and as indicated by the patient’s condition.
  • Analyze relevant patient data to identify nursing diagnoses and care problems.
  • Communicate patient status and assessed needs to members of the multidisciplinary team.
  • Develop an individualized plan of care, including developmental and cultural needs, in collaboration with the patient, family, and interdisciplinary team.
  • Review and update the plan of care as needed, acting as a resource to others in developing and implementing the plan.
  • Use the nursing process as a basis for developing, implementing, and evaluating nursing interventions.
  • Provide patient‑centered care with sensitivity and respect for the human experience.
  • Perform technical skills required by the specific clinical unit safely and competently.
  • Coordinate and implement medical diagnostic and therapeutic orders as directed.
  • Anticipate and manage complications of disease progression and invasive procedures.
  • Document plan of care, assessments, interventions, and patient outcomes in an electronic medical record thoroughly and accurately.
  • Report status, including response to care and changes in status, as appropriate.
  • Ensure a calm, supportive, and therapeutic environment for patients and families, advocating when appropriate.
  • Adhere to all safety, organizational, and ethical standards according to the ANA Code of Ethics.
  • Implement elements of core measures in conjunction with performance improvement.
  • Identify current trends that could impact patient outcomes.
  • Identify system resources effectively and allocate them appropriately at the point of care delivery.
  • Manage specific complex clinical procedures common to patients in the area of practice, encouraging colleagues to seek guidance.
  • Employ critical thinking skills to solve problems and achieve patient outcomes.
  • Identify and communicate needs for nursing practices.
  • Identify and communicate needs for new or revised policies, procedures, and guidelines.
  • Identify research as a resource in clinical practice.
  • Stay current with new resources, knowledge, and evidence.
